# 79th Workflow Meetup (2024-07-10 Wed) ================================ [20240710 · workflow\-meetup\-jp/workflow\-meetup Wiki](https://github.com/workflow-meetup-jp/workflow-meetup/wiki/20240710) 2024-07-10(Wed) 13:00 - 19:00 まで。 完全リモートのため、全世界どこからでも参加可能。 # 事前計画 ## 全体 ## 石井 - 次回は、8/7(Wed)、それ以降は、仮の予定。もしかしたら * 9/4(Wed) * 10/2(Wed) * 11/13(Wed) * 12/4(Wed) * 1/15(Wed) * 2/5(Wed) * 3/5(Wed) * 4/2(Wed)、仮 * - 2023年度は、月の第一週の水曜日13時スタートの方向。ただし、月曜日など他の日になるかもしれないです。 - たいてい第1木曜日は、pitagora meetup ありとおもわれる # こうなりました ## 全体 ## 石井 - toilの内部を探る予定 - vscodeでみれるようになったとおもっている。 - 手順などは[ここ](https://github.com/manabuishii/cwl-samples-2023/tree/main/fail-scatter-examle)で書く予定 - vscodeメニュー表示がおかしくなったが、"Reset All Menu"でなおった。 - 壊す方法がわからない気がしている。 - きょうはじめておきた - この問題の解答はヤフー知恵袋でもでてくるので、おおくの人がなっている可能性がある。 - 目標1.中を見ていって、CWLのジョブと、slurmとかジョブスケジューラのjobidの対応とか取得できるのか? - 目標2.失敗したジョブ以外で成功したジョブの結果を取り出したい - 失敗したジョブが存在しなかったことにしたい(できれば) - 現状20万件のうち1つ壊れていても、残りの199999が取り出せない。 ## 丹生 - [DBCLS BioHackathon 2024](http://2024.biohackathon.org/) の参加登録 -> done! - [rclone](https://rclone.org/) の利用方法の確認 - 独自のプロキシ設定は持たず、`HTTPS_PROXY` 環境変数によりプロキシ設定を制御している - …ということを忘れていてハマっていた - `rclone` から s3 バケットにアクセスするときのみプロキシを経由させたいため、`HTTPS_PROXY` を `.bashrc` などに書くのは適切ではない - `s3cmd` は独自のプロキシ設定が可能なため問題にはならない - 以下のラッパー(`with-proxy`)を作成して解決することにした ```sh #!/bin/sh env HTTPS_PROXY=http://133.39.232.2 "\$@" ``` - `with-proxy rclone ...` でうまいことやってくれる - 検証用ノードの時刻がずれていたため報告… - [cwltest#209](https://github.com/common-workflow-language/cwltest/pull/209) 対応は手が付けられず… - 上記はマージ済みだが、CWL v1.0-v1.2 の run_test.sh にも対応が必要 ## # 前回のミートアップから今回のミートアップまでにSlackなどにあったリンクメモ - ここから書く